What is Electronic Management?
Electronic management is the use of digital tools, systems, and technologies to oversee, organize, and optimize operations—be it people, projects, or resources. It’s the brain behind managing workflows, data, and decisions via software, apps, and networks, replacing dusty files with sleek dashboards.

FAQs
1. What is electronic management?
Electronic management refers to the use of digital tools and technologies to oversee and optimize business operations, workflows, and data management.
2. How does electronic management enhance efficiency?
By automating tasks, providing real-time data analysis, and improving communication, electronic management reduces manual work and increases overall operational speed.
3. What are some key benefits of electronic management?
- Increased efficiency: Significant reduction in manual processing.
- Improved clarity: Enhanced data accuracy leads to better decision-making.
- Cost savings: Reduction of operational costs through streamlined processes.
- Remote flexibility: Supports remote work environments.
4. What challenges exist in implementing electronic management?
- Cost: Initial setup can be expensive for small businesses.
- Training needs: Some employees may require additional training.
- Technological risks: Potential for system downtime and cybersecurity threats.
5. What modern trends are shaping electronic management?
- AI integration: Automating tasks and processes.
- Hybrid work models: Seamless integration of remote and in-office teams.
- Sustainability initiatives: Reducing paper usage and improving environmental impact.
6. How can businesses prepare for the future of electronic management?
Businesses should invest in training, adopt scalable technologies, and focus on integrating AI and data analytics to enhance operations.
